ABOUT US
North Melbourne Kangaroos is a modern AFL football club based in the beating heart of urban, inner-city North Melbourne. At the Kangaroos we are known for our fighting spirit – a bold and never beaten attitude that has won us five premierships and allowed us to achieve the extraordinary together. We are a diverse and inclusive club; a family where everyone belongs, united by our fighting spirit.
We are proud to be the first sporting club in Australia to achieve B Corp certification – a recognition of our bold commitment to social responsibility, community impact and doing business for good.

ABOUT THE ROLE
The Digital Marketing Executive will contribute to driving revenue and fan engagement through targeted, data-driven digital campaigns and communications. They will lead the execution of multi-channel strategies that enhance supporter experience.
Reporting to the Head of Digital Marketing & Analytics, this role will:
- Oversee digital campaign execution, budget, timelines and reporting across multiple departments
- Work with internal stakeholders on targeted digital advertising campaigns
- Support lead pipeline for consumer sales team conversion alongside online conversions
- Execute the roll-out of segmented and personalised communications
- Drive improvements within our marketing and data processes through automation, documentation and briefing
- Maintain membership website information
- Build dashboards and visualisations for regular reporting and insights

OUR IDEAL CANDIDATE
We are looking for someone who brings drive, clear communication, and a collaborative approach to deliver outstanding digital marketing outcomes.
The successful candidate will also have:
- 2+ years of experience in a digital marketing role
- Proficient in managing multi-channel campaigns
- Good understanding of marketing concepts and tools
- Proficiency in Microsoft Excel
- Degree qualification in Marketing/Digital Marketing or Communications (preferred)
Our ideal candidate can work a wide array of hours with a varying time schedule to suit the seasonal priorities of the football industry. Some interstate travel may be required.
The successful candidate is required to undergo and pass a police check, and hold a current and valid Victorian Working with Children's Check.
